Output 1306bd8d01005a8146934f8452c45a4f7f102161d1492f8ffe934c9d89070183:3

value
11043862
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de751def157d787bc8aa1a08637219c4780c13c1 OP_EQUALVERIFY OP_CHECKSIG
address
1MHFK1mdDHeXhDskiUjvja4zQ6p2Fkfk9m
transaction
1306bd8d01005a8146934f8452c45a4f7f102161d1492f8ffe934c9d89070183
spent
true